Key Fobs
Many modern vehicles come with keyless entry. This allows drivers to lock and unlock their doors by pressing the button. The system also controls a trunk release feature and security features. It's a convenient feature that helps drivers not have to fiddle using traditional keys. This is particularly useful when their hands are full or are in poor weather conditions.
Key fobs are tiny electronic devices which houses radio transmitter and an receiver. When you press the button on a fob, it transmits a coded message that is picked up by the receiver inside the vehicle. The signal is used for a variety of purposes, such as locking and unlocking car door locks, opening the windows down, activating alarms, and starting the vehicle. In the event that a fob is lost or damaged, it comes with a small key made of metal. This can be used to open the doors of the car, or to start the engine.
You'll need to visit a dealer to replace the key fob inside your vehicle. Dealerships can program an alternative key fob, and are often the cheapest way to replace the fob. Some replacement fobs are available on the internet, and can be programmed by drivers themselves. In these cases the dealer may be the best option due to the cost of programming.
If you're looking to save money, Consumer Reports suggests you purchase an aftermarket key fob that matches the model and make of your car. They are available at online auto-parts stores as well as some big box retailers at around $200 less than a new one from the dealer. You can then follow the directions in the owner's manual for your car to change the key's programming. To program the majority of fobs, you require at minimum one working key, and sometimes two.
If you have a key fob with remote-start capabilities ensure that it has an updated battery. It's possible to replace the battery if it takes longer than usual to start your car. You'll need a screwdriver to remove the fob from the socket and replace the battery. Change the battery is a relatively simple task that a lot of people can accomplish themselves.
Proximity keys
Proximity keys are becoming increasingly popular in cars today. They allow keyless entry and start of a vehicle without needing to physically reach the lock or ignition. They are equipped with a small device within them that communicates wirelessly to the car's computer whenever they are in close proximity. These keys are convenient, but they also pose some safety concerns. For example, if a driver leaves their proximity key in the cup holder of their vehicle the key could be turned on when they are away from their car and cause it to start. This could lead to carbon monoxide poisoning, or even theft. Additionally, some skilled hackers have been able to utilize relay devices to increase the signal of a proximity key, fooling it into thinking it's in close range even when it's not.
A savvy hacker can also utilize the same method to unlock and start a car from a distance by using a smartphone app. However, it's still safer to have keys in case something goes wrong with your car's electronic components, since you can contact a locksmith to help instead of going to the dealership.
